Ticket: Canary gating drift on Marlowe Dispatch. During review of the Quillback pipeline we found that canary deploy gating thresholds in staging no longer match the approved baseline; error-budget and rollback triggers were edited manually last sprint. Please verify each field against the signed-off policy before we re-enable automated promotion. The current effective values are shown below.

service settings:
ralael:
  pin: 7453
  tenant: zorath
  seal: seal_087806e4
  metrics_host: metrics.ralael.paliqworks.example
  standby_team: fraath
  escalation: praok-istiel
  nonce: 10e083

## Tuning

The receipt mailer (Almsgate) batches donation receipts and sends through the Thornquay relay. On-call: if the queue backs up, resist the urge to crank batch size — the relay rate-limits per connection, and bigger batches just mean bigger retries. Scale worker count first, then shorten the flush interval. Dedupe window must stay longer than the retry horizon or donors get duplicate receipts, which generates tickets. All knobs live in one place and are read at worker start. Current production values follow.

tuning table, kajop-yafof:
QUOTAS = {
    "wenath": 10,
    "ulaael": 5,
}

Handover note — for the next coordinator on duty

The Tarnbeck quarry site still has no working printer, so payroll has printed this month's payslips here at Ostley House. They are in sealed individual envelopes inside one larger brown envelope marked for the site supervisor only. Please book the first available driver tomorrow and keep the package in the locked drawer until then. The confidential hand-over instruction is appended below.

dispatch memo: the sorius tamius courier leaves the praeth ledger at gate 4873 under passcode 928014

## Handover: Ledgerpane audit-log viewer

Taking over from me, you'll mainly touch the query layer and the retention filters. Known quirk: pagination resets if the index rebuilds mid-session — harmless but confuses users. All deploy steps are in the runbook; nothing is manual anymore. The current production configuration, which you should not change without a review, is as follows.

settings of yawif-yafop:
[druys]
port = 9000
region = south-3
host = druys.zemvarsoft.internal
team = frador
timeout_ms = 3000
retries = 4